
Royal Lopez have progressed to the Quarter Finals of the Killane shield without dropping a single point in their match against the higher divsion Dun Laoighre. However the quarter final draw produced some astonished faces (see picture opposite) when it was announced. The Royals have been rewarded with "an away tie with .... Classic Kings of Dunshaughlin". This will be the third meeting of the two Meath teams in a single season, and sets up an interesting conclusion to the season. Next year the organisers will asked to introduce a seeding system like that of the UEFA Champions League to only allow the Meath teams meet in the final (which of course is where they both belong).

major milestone has passed this week as Gary Kasparov is no longer officially the highest rated FIDE player. In fact he has been completely removed from FIDE rankings altogether. Quite literally hero-to-zero in one step. Kasparov who was undoubtedly the greatest ever world champion and an esteemed ambassador and benefactor for many laudable causes has decided to devote all his efforts to political activities in his native Russia.
